#1b5ee0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b5ee0 is composed of 10.6% red, 36.9%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.9% cyan, 58%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 219.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 49.2%. #1b5ee0 color hex could be obtained by blending #36bcff with #0000c1.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#1b5ee0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b5ee0 has RGB values of R:27, G:94,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 1793760.
